SENIOR B GRADE
After a willing game at Priuce of Wales Park Wellington gained a victory over Training College. When Wellington ran up 11 points in quick time it seemed as i£ the result wpuld be another big score against Technical' College, but a good recovery by the latter team left the result' in doubt until the last minute. The teams werer— Wellington.—Mitchell, Carter, Veitch, Wright, „ Worthington, Webb, Jaggers, ■prendeville, Carter,. Humphrey, Gaudin/ Eraser, Herd, Sawera, Liverson. Training College.—Hills, Siet, Prince, Salter, .Macaskill, White, Brenton-Kulc, Dormer, Patchett, Truley, Bailey, Amadio, Mills, Macaskill, Welch, Geddings. College attacked with the wind and sun behind them, but an interception by Carter carried play down the field, where a passing rush saw Wright cross well out. Wellington kept up the attack, and Jaggers whipped round the scrum for the second try. College backs were notplay*: ing at their beat, and a weak 'attempt-at tackling let Veitch touch down in the corner, for Prendeville to convert. It was ■ now Training College's turn to attack, when a fine run by Fraser gained . ground for Brenton-Rule to get over the line from a scramble. With play more open, College were having the best of matters,- and Macaskill went over for a good try. Amadio converted. Carter scored for Wellington just before halftime. Play was very even in the second spell. College attacked, but Prendeville sent play down the line. The College forwards saved, and an infringement let Amadio convert a penalty. With only three points between the teams play became willing, but only a few minutes before >time Carter scrambled across, leaving Wellington the victors by 17 to 11. Mr. D. Paris was the refereu.
